Armin Hary Bio

Armin Hary, born on March 22, 1937, in Buchholz, Germany, is a legendary German sprinter who earned his place in history as the first man to break the 10-second barrier in the 100-meter dash. Hary's remarkable athletic career spanned from the late 1950s to the early 1960s, during which he dominated the sprinting world and became an icon of German sports. Despite his relatively short-lived career, Hary's achievements and impact on the sport remain highly significant and continue to inspire athletes today. Hary's rise to fame began in the late 1950s when he burst onto the international scene with his undeniable speed and agility.
